Deep South Lithium Prospect (100% Venus):
Phase 1 Reverse Circulation (RC) drilling programme tested areas with outcropping lithium-rich pegmatites and distinct soil geochemical anomalies in areas with shallow soil cover.
- Significant intersections of high-grade lithium pegmatite at
24m @ 1.71% Li2O, including 14m @ 2.54% Li2O (0-14m) (VMC220)
15m @ 1.34% Li2O, including 8m @ 2.19% Li2O (0-8m) (VMC209)
7m @ 1.54% Li2O, including 3m @ 2.89% Li2O (1-4m) (VMC224)
- High-grade lithium pegmatite intersected at
2m @ 4.09% Li2O (0m-2m) (VMC212)
3m @ 1.89% Li2O, including 1m @ 4.06% Li2O (16-17m) (VMC213)

Penny East Lithium Prospect (100% Venus):
- A reconnaissance soil geochemical survey was conducted at Penny East on tenement E57/1128, located 20km Northeast from the Company's Deep South Lithium Prospect. A distinct lithium soil anomalies (greater than or equal to110ppm Li2O, up to 182ppm Li2O) identified from the ultrafine (UF) soil sampling programme and the main geochemical anomaly is 800m long and up to 600m wide (refer ASX release
- A follow-up field sampling and shallow drilling at Penny East is being prepared to coincide with planned exploration at the Company's Deep South Lithium Deposit.
